Qwen3-14B开源社区共建:镜像定制化贡献指南与PR审核流程

张开发
2026/5/5 13:05:17 15 分钟阅读
Qwen3-14B开源社区共建:镜像定制化贡献指南与PR审核流程
Qwen3-14B开源社区共建镜像定制化贡献指南与PR审核流程1. 开源社区共建概述Qwen3-14B作为通义千问系列的重要开源模型其生态发展离不开社区开发者的共同参与。本文将详细介绍如何为Qwen3-14B私有部署镜像项目贡献定制化优化以及社区PR审核的标准流程。对于已经部署RTX 4090D 24GB显存环境的开发者可以参考以下硬件配置作为贡献基础显卡RTX 4090D 24GBCUDA版本12.4内存120GB存储系统盘50GB 数据盘40GB2. 镜像定制化贡献指南2.1 准备工作在开始贡献前需要确保本地环境与社区基础镜像保持一致# 验证CUDA版本 nvcc --version # 应输出12.4 # 验证驱动版本 nvidia-smi | grep Driver Version # 应显示550.90.072.2 主要贡献方向社区欢迎以下类型的优化贡献性能优化显存利用率提升方案推理速度加速技巧批处理效率改进功能扩展WebUI界面增强API接口功能补充插件系统开发易用性改进部署流程简化错误处理完善文档补充2.3 贡献流程示例以添加新的WebUI功能为例# 1. 克隆仓库 git clone https://github.com/Qwen/Qwen3-14B-Mirror.git cd Qwen3-14B-Mirror # 2. 创建特性分支 git checkout -b feature/webui-enhancement # 3. 修改代码后提交 git add . git commit -m feat: add history panel to webui # 4. 推送到个人fork git push origin feature/webui-enhancement3. PR审核流程详解3.1 提交要求所有PR需满足以下基本要求代码风格符合PEP8规范包含完整的测试用例更新相关文档通过基础CI测试建议提交前本地运行# 运行代码检查 flake8 . # 运行单元测试 pytest tests/3.2 审核标准社区维护者将重点审核以下方面审核维度具体要求权重代码质量符合规范、可读性好30%功能价值解决实际问题、有明确应用场景25%性能影响不降低现有性能、最好有提升20%兼容性不影响现有功能、适配标准配置15%文档完善使用说明清晰完整10%3.3 审核流程初步检查24小时内CI测试通过符合提交要求无冲突技术评审3-5天核心维护者代码审查功能测试验证性能基准测试合并决策需要至少2个维护者批准重大修改需社区讨论4. 最佳实践建议4.1 性能优化技巧针对RTX 4090D的优化建议# 使用FlashAttention的最佳实践 from flash_attn import flash_attention # 启用vLLM的连续批处理 from vllm import LLM, SamplingParams llm LLM(modelQwen/Qwen3-14B, tensor_parallel_size1, gpu_memory_utilization0.9) # 显存利用率设为90%4.2 常见问题规避贡献时需特别注意避免硬编码路径使用环境变量不修改模型核心权重文件保持CUDA 12.4兼容性显存分配策略需兼容24GB配置5. 总结参与Qwen3-14B镜像定制化贡献不仅能帮助社区发展也是提升个人技术能力的绝佳机会。通过遵循本文的贡献指南和PR审核流程开发者可以更高效地为项目做出有价值的贡献。项目后续规划包括多GPU分布式推理支持量化版本优化更丰富的应用案例集成欢迎更多开发者加入Qwen3-14B开源社区共同打造更强大的大模型部署解决方案。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

更多文章